MITM is about the current barriers in the cybersecurity industry such as starting out, the misconception of the “Entry-Level” position, everyone needing a CISSP, 5+ years of experience, how to gain experience, and how to level up your career in general. The host, Mike Darlan, will be sitting down with industry leaders and professionals in the cybersecurity industry to discuss the paths they took that lead them to where they are today. Mike will also sit down with students, recent graduates, and those looking for work to get their input on how the industry stands and the barriers they face.

4. Veteran Critical Theory with Wayne Taylor
In this episode, I speak with Wayne Taylor an Army Veteran and the Assistant Director of the Military and Veteran Success Center at the University of South Florida St. Petersburg. This episode is by Veterans, for Veterans.
